Особенности сборки кросс-компилятора GCC и бинарных утилит
Аннотация
Разработчики, использующие свободно распространяемый компилятор GCC, нередко сталкиваются с проблемой правильной сборки кросс-компилятора и необходимых бинарных утилит из исходных текстов для заданной целевой архитектуры. В статье приводится общая последовательность действий по самостоятельной сборке кросс-компилятора и бинарных утилит для архитектуры MIPS, подходящая для разных версий компилятора. Приводятся примеры проблем, которые могут при этом возникать, и способы их решения.
Об авторах
В. А. ГалатенкоРоссия
Москва
Г. Л. Левченкова
Россия
Москва
С. В. Самборский
Россия
Москва
Список литературы
1. GCC: The GNU Compiler Collection, https:// https://gcc.gnu.org/.
2. Binutils commit, https://sourceware.org/git/?p=binutils-gdb.git;a=commit;h=2dad02b6
Рецензия
Для цитирования:
Галатенко В.А., Левченкова Г.Л., Самборский С.В. Особенности сборки кросс-компилятора GCC и бинарных утилит. МАТЕМАТИЧЕСКОЕ И КОМПЬЮТЕРНОЕ МОДЕЛИРОВАНИЕ СЛОЖНЫХ СИСТЕМ: ТЕОРЕТИЧЕСКИЕ И ПРИКЛАДНЫЕ АСПЕКТЫ. 2022;12(4):43-49.
For citation:
Galatenko V., Levchenkova G., Samborskij S. Building the GCC Compiler and Binary Utilities as Cross Tools. МАТЕМАТИЧЕСКОЕ И КОМПЬЮТЕРНОЕ МОДЕЛИРОВАНИЕ СЛОЖНЫХ СИСТЕМ: ТЕОРЕТИЧЕСКИЕ И ПРИКЛАДНЫЕ АСПЕКТЫ. 2022;12(4):43-49. (In Russ.)